Education & Qualifications in Hilton

How far people went at school, the qualifications they hold and what they studied.

Nearly a third of adults in Hilton hold a bachelor degree or higher, making it much more qualified than most similar areas. This high level of education is reflected in the school results, where the proportion of people finishing Year 12 is well above the national figure.

Schooling

Highest year of school completed.

Schooling levels are strong in Hilton, with 63.2% of residents completing Year 12. This is well above the 58.8% recorded across Australia.

63.2% ▲ +25.3%

Higher than 84% of suburb / locality areas.

  • 2011: 50.4%
  • 2016: 56.4%
  • 2021: 63.2%

Share of people whose highest year of school is Year 12 or equivalent.

Qualifications

Post-school qualifications and degrees.

Highly qualified residents are common here, as 32.4% hold a bachelor degree or higher. This is well above the Western Australian figure of 23.8%.

32.4% ▲ +44.9%

Higher than 87% of suburb / locality areas.

  • 2011: 22.4%
  • 2016: 27.7%
  • 2021: 32.4%

Share of people aged 15+ whose highest qualification is a bachelor degree or above (incl. graduate and postgraduate).

Schools

Schools in the area and how many children they serve (ACARA).

Local schools have a much higher advantage score than most areas and are typically larger. While there are 33 schools within 3km, the number of schools per 1,000 children is lower than in most areas.
